Postgraduate Studies - Course Modules
CLEANER PRODUCTION
The objective of the module is familiarisation with environmental issues in
the process industries, as well as methodologies to analyse and reduce environmental
impacts.
Introduction Principles of Cleaner Production. Waste generation and impact.
Challenges of Cleaner Production.
Waste Identification and Minimisation Waste in chemical reactor systems.
Waste in separation processes. Waste in utility systems. Emissions not evident
from process flowsheets.
Life Cycle Assessment Principles of LCA. Defining system boundaries.
Inventory data and analysis. Assignment of environmental impact categories.
Developing an eco-profile. Improvement analysis. Application to products and
processes.
Materials Recycling Environmental credits and burdens of recycling. Closed
loop vs. open loop recycling. World trends in recycling. Economic aspects of
recycling.
Legislative and Economic Aspects of Cleaner Production Milestones in
legislation. Industry initiatives. Impact-cost relationships. Profitability
issues. Environmental management systems.
Industrial Ecology Basic concepts. Role of market analysis. Analysis
of material and energy flows. Transport and storage of raw materials and products.
Site-integrated manufacturing.
